Simplifying Algebraic Fractions

  • Factorise numerator and denominator fully.
  • Cancel any common factors (single term or bracket).
  • Cannot cancel a factor unless it is common to all terms in numerator/denominator.
  • E.g. \frac{6x}{x+1} cannot be simplified.
  • Always check if numerator factorises after simplification.

Adding & Subtracting Algebraic Fractions

  • Find the lowest common denominator (LCD).
  • LCD may be product of denominators, e.g. (x+2)(x+5).
  • If denominators share a factor, LCD is the LCM, e.g. \frac{1}{x} and \frac{1}{2x} have LCD 2x.
  • Rewrite each fraction over the LCD, multiplying numerator accordingly.
  • Combine into a single fraction and simplify numerator.
  • Check if numerator factorises for further cancellation.

Multiplying Algebraic Fractions

  • Factorise all numerators and denominators first.
  • Cancel any common factors between any numerator and any denominator.
  • Multiply numerators together and denominators together.
  • Check for further simplification.

Dividing Algebraic Fractions

  • Flip the second fraction (find its reciprocal) and change ÷ to ×.
  • Then follow the rules for multiplying algebraic fractions.
  • E.g. \frac{a}{b} \div \frac{c}{d} = \frac{a}{b} \times \frac{d}{c}.

Solving Equations with Algebraic Fractions

  • Method 1: Combine fractions into a single fraction, then cross-multiply and solve.
  • Method 2: Multiply every term by each denominator to clear fractions.
  • Use brackets when multiplying by algebraic expressions.
  • Solve the resulting polynomial equation (often quadratic).

Common Mistakes & Tips

  • Always factorise before cancelling or adding fractions.
  • When subtracting, be careful with negative signs across brackets.
  • Check for difference of two squares (e.g. x2-25).
  • Leave answer in factorised form to see if cancellation is possible.
